History of ownership

Kunst Indonesia: numbers 122 to 197c represent music from expeditions of Kunst and his wife Kathy Kunst-Van Wely to Flores in 1930. Wax-role copies in depot Tropenmuseum – not accessible. DAT copies at Beeld en Geluid – digitized (this information based on inventory October 2018).
